The Town of Light Collector’s Edition

Based on extensive research and inspired by real facts, The Town of Light, developed by LKA, is played through the fictional eyes of Renée, a 16-year-old girl who suffers from the symptoms of mental illness. Sonic Mania Speeds Into Action This August

Sonic Mania just got a new trailer and release date. Sonic is arriving August 15th 2017. The trailer is a nostalgic mix of classic mix of 2D Sonic gameplay and hand drawn animation, akin to the 90’s Sonic cartoons.
